Historical Context: Examining Age Gaps In Boxing Matches

How old is Jake Paul? Born on January 17, 1997, Paul turns 27 years old in 2024, marking quite a disparity between himself and Mike Tyson, who stands at 58 years old. This matchup ranks among notable age gaps seen throughout boxing history.
